Why Commercial HVAC Maintenance Matters

Waiting for equipment to fail can lead to emergency scheduling, tenant complaints, lost productivity, and higher repair costs. Preventive maintenance gives teams an opportunity to find worn components, blocked drains, airflow problems, and failing controls before they trigger a major outage. It also supports safer operation by confirming that electrical connections, safety switches, and combustion-related components receive regular attention.

Weather swings, wildfire smoke, changing occupancy, and higher utility costs can place additional pressure on commercial systems. Maintenance is not simply a repair strategy. It is a way to keep heating, cooling, and ventilation aligned with the building’s actual demands.

How Building Use Changes HVAC Needs

No single maintenance schedule fits every property. Offices may need airflow and scheduling adjustments as hybrid occupancy changes. Retail spaces deal with frequent door openings, while warehouses can have large temperature differences between loading areas and interior zones. Restaurants must manage heat, grease, and exhaust, and industrial facilities may contend with dust, fumes, or process heat.

For example, a lightly occupied office may need attention on thermostat schedules and ventilation settings. A busy retail store or food-service space may require more frequent filter checks, outdoor-air inspections, and checks for pressure problems near entrances and exhaust systems.

What A Strong Maintenance Plan Includes

Routine Inspection Tasks

  • Inspect filters for condition, fit, and replacement needs.
  • Check belts, bearings, motors, electrical connections, and safety controls.
  • Clean coils and confirm adequate airflow through supply and return paths.
  • Inspect condensate pans and drains for standing water or blockages.
  • Test thermostats, sensors, dampers, and control sequences.
  • Investigate unusual odors, vibrations, sounds, or temperature changes.

Seasonal And Condition-Based Service

Cooling equipment should be reviewed before high-demand warm weather, while heating equipment needs inspection before cold conditions arrive. Roof-mounted units also need checks for debris, corrosion, and weather damage. Do not wait for the next planned visit when energy use rises sharply, a zone has repeated comfort complaints, or a sensor flags abnormal operation.

HVAC Care And Indoor Air Quality

Indoor air quality is shaped by source control, ventilation, filtration, moisture management, and airflow. Facility teams can benefit from identifying building conditions and managing indoor air quality as connected tasks rather than treating each complaint as an isolated event.

Review filter condition, outdoor-air intakes, exhaust operation, humidity, water leaks, blocked grilles, pressure differences, and persistent odors. A higher-efficiency filter is not automatically the best solution. The selected filter must be compatible with the equipment’s available airflow and pressure limits.

Controlling Energy Use Without Sacrificing Comfort

Before considering a major replacement, address basic performance issues. Repair duct leaks, protect damaged insulation, keep coils clean, calibrate sensors, and use occupancy schedules that match how the building is actually used. Review economizer operation and outdoor-air controls as well.

Energy savings should never come at the expense of necessary ventilation or comfort. Effective control strategies consider energy, indoor air quality, and thermal comfort together. Tracking energy use alongside weather and occupancy patterns can reveal waste that is not obvious during a single service visit.

Warning Signs That Need Attention

  • Uneven room temperatures or weak supply airflow.
  • Frequent cycling, unusually long run times, or new noises.
  • Water near air handlers, rust, visible moisture damage, or mold.
  • Musty, burning, or chemical odors.
  • Unexpected energy spikes or repeated complaints from one area.

Small symptoms often point to issues that are less expensive to correct early, such as a clogged drain, failing sensor, loose belt, dirty coil, or blocked return opening.

Building A Commercial HVAC Emergency Plan

List critical equipment, the areas each unit serves, and spaces that need priority protection, such as server rooms, clinics, kitchens, or inventory areas. Keep model numbers, control information, warranties, service records, and after-hours contacts in one accessible location.

During a heating failure on a busy workday, a written plan can help staff quickly identify affected zones, move occupants if needed, protect sensitive equipment, communicate with tenants, and arrange temporary measures. After the event, document the cause and update the plan.

Why Service Records And System Data Matter

Track service dates, completed tasks, parts replaced, filter sizes, temperature and humidity complaints, equipment age, warranties, energy changes, and recommendations that still need action. Sensors and building automation systems can add useful detail, but the value comes from reviewing the information and acting on clear trends.

Common Questions About Commercial HVAC Maintenance

How Often Should A Commercial HVAC System Be Serviced?

Many properties benefit from seasonal inspections, while high-use, high-occupancy, food-service, medical, and industrial spaces may need more frequent checks.

Can Maintenance Lower Energy Costs?

Clean components, accurate controls, proper airflow, and timely repairs can reduce wasted operation, although savings depend on the building and system condition.

When Should Equipment Be Replaced?

Consider age, repair history, recurring comfort issues, efficiency, parts availability, refrigerant concerns, and the ongoing cost of keeping the unit in service.
